The Academy of Natural Sciences Time Off Benefits

Holidays

The Academy of Natural Sciences (ANS) of Drexel University observes 10 paid holidays and two floating personal holidays per year. The dates of the floating personal holidays are selected by employees and can be taken on any normal workday as long as the leave is approved by the employee's supervisor. Detailed information regarding official holidays is located in the Holiday Policy. Vacation Leave

All non-faculty employees receive vacation time based on their employee status, the number of hours they work in a week, and years of service. For a full breakdown of how much vacation time you earn and how to take that vacation time, please read the Vacation Leave Policy.

Sick Leave

Drexel University is committed to the health of our work force, which is why we offer all non-faculty employees paid time off in case of a personal illness or injury, the illness or injury of a family member, or for attending health care appointments. Exempt employees accrue one sick day per month, while non-exempt employees accrue sick leave based on their paid hours of work in a given pay period. Sick time is also used in the case of bereavement. For more information, including details on how sick leave is accrued and the proper call-out procedures, please read the Sick Leave Policy.

Winter Break

The Academy of Natural Sciences (ANS) of Drexel University non-faculty employees receive additional winter break floating holidays equivalent to Drexel University's Winter Break schedule.
